So, what exactly do laser cutters do? Laser cutters, as the name suggests, use a high-powered laser beam to cut through materials with extreme precision The laser beam is controlled by a computer program, which allows for complex designs to be cut with accuracy and speed This technology has opened up a whole new world of possibilities for creators and manufacturers, as it enables them to cut through a wide range of materials with ease.
One of the main advantages of laser cutters is their ability to cut through a variety of materials, including wood, acrylic, plastic, metal, fabric, and even glass This makes them incredibly versatile, as they can be used to create anything from intricate jewelry designs to large-scale architectural models The precision of laser cutters also allows for intricate details to be cut with ease, making them perfect for creating custom designs and prototypes.
In addition to cutting, laser cutters can also be used for engraving By adjusting the power and speed of the laser beam, designers can create detailed engravings on a variety of materials This is particularly useful for adding logos, text, or decorative patterns to products, as it provides a permanent and professional finish.
Another advantage of laser cutters is their speed and efficiency Traditional cutting methods can be time-consuming and labor-intensive, requiring manual labor and multiple tools Laser cutters, on the other hand, can cut through materials quickly and accurately, saving time and increasing productivity This makes them ideal for mass production and high-volume projects.
